Output 35eef413ef2d13dd76bb885ce9e1eb7fe6dcfe2c81e6bf2586ef42877371cf62:0

value
31717493
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d9f8420cede1ef1eb221c8a0ab7facd7980042a6 OP_EQUAL
address
3MZXxSTzVDk4WGtTXbpTwiig57dzEdL4Lj
transaction
35eef413ef2d13dd76bb885ce9e1eb7fe6dcfe2c81e6bf2586ef42877371cf62
confirmations
327936
spent
true